It wouldn't be a successful trade deadline without an over the hill pitcher being acquired as help for an ailing rotation.

Hill is joining his 11th major league organization. But has only been traded once before in his career (August 1st, 2016 with Josh Reddick to the Dodgers for Frankie Montas, Jharel Cotton and Grant Holmes). 2014 was the only other season he appeared for two teams, but was released by the Angels before signing with the Yankees.

Just wild for a guy to play for 11 teams over 17 seasons, and only to have been traded once.

Rich Hill fun facts!!

From Age 36-41 - 571.1 IP, 110 G, 109 GS, 3.15 ERA, 47-25, 639 K, 193 BB, 1.10 WHIP, 129 ERA+

From Age 25-35 - 500 IP, 201 G, 74 GS, 4.54 ERA, 26-23, 487 K, 232 BB, 1.35 WHIP, 100 ERA+


Has any other pitcher ever found the fountain of youth more than this guy did?
